         <title>Review - Google</title>
         <author></author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/melissa_star/mgmb3pkv363m/wish/228969876</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>Google is the most used search engine that exists in the Web, and has helped countless students to find information regarding their course content and material. However it has been shown that Google search curates their results based on a person's prior browsing, thus the search results can be biased. For instance, a search on evolution could potentially have blatantly false information on evolution from religious websites such as answersingenesis.com (which <del>is bullshit</del> promotes Young Earth Creation and denies evolution). While being a perfectly usable search engine, learners are encouraged to judge their search results objectively. That, or use Bing since it doesn't curate search results.</div>]]></description>

         <title>MindMeister </title>
         <author></author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/melissa_star/mgmb3pkv363m/wish/228973295</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<div>This app is useful for learners as they can use mind maps as a revision instead of reading the whole chapter again and again. It helps students to remember key points, helps students to generate ideas and brainstorm for ideas especially during group work. <br><br></div>]]></description>
